Abstract

Methods and systems are disclosed herein for a media guidance application that enhances the viewer experience by providing supplemental content related to a media asset during a fast-access playback operation. For example, in response to a user input during a fast-forward or rewind operation, the media guidance application may generate for display supplemental content related to the progression point of the media asset at which the user input was received while the fast-forward or rewind operation continues.

Claims (33)

1. A method comprising:

receiving a user input while a media asset is playing;

determining an amount of pressure provided by the user input;

selecting a supplemental content associated with the media asset based on the amount of pressure wherein the selecting comprises:

determining if the amount of pressure is high or low;

if the amount of pressure is determined to be high, in response to determining that the amount of pressure is high, selecting a video highlight of the media asset; and

if the amount of pressure is determined to be low, in response to determining that the amount of pressure is low, selecting a textual description of the media asset; and

generating for display the selected supplemental content while the media asset continues to be played.

2. The method of claim 1 further comprising:

if the amount of pressure is determined to be low, in response to determining that the amount of pressure is low, playing the media asset at a fast forward speed; and

if the amount of pressure is determined to be high, in response to determining that the amount of pressure is high, ending the play of the media asset at the fast forward speed.
